Rejected petition Convicted Looters to do Community Service
More details
All convicted Looters, specially the youngsters (under 18) who cannot be sent to jail, should be asked to do community services in the looted areas.
They should work with the community until its restored to its original condition and carry on working longer until the community decides to let them go.
We can't just only cut their benefits as this can lead to more violence and looting. Instead they need to be realised that they are part of this community and need to keep it safe and clean not just for themselves but also for future generations.
